Curried Cashew and Green Pea Soup

6 servings

In the book, I describe how this soup can be made warm or cold, but since we’re in the middle of a bitter February, I’ll present only the warm version here. A delectable, high-protein puree made of cashew butter and silken tofu forms the base of this nearly-instant soup.

  • 2 cups rice milk, plus more as needed
  • 1/2 cup cashew butter
  • One 12.3-ounce package firm silken tofu
  • 1 to 2 teaspoons good-quality curry powder, to taste
  • 1/2 teaspoon minced fresh or jarred ginger
  • 1/2 teaspoon dried dill
  • 1 medium tomato, diced
  • 3 cups steamed frozen green peas
  • 1 to 2 scallions, minced
  • 1/4 cup minced fresh cilantro
  • 2 tablespoons lime juice
  • Salt and freshly ground pepper to taste

Combine 1/2 cup of the rice milk with the cashew butter and silken tofu in the container of a food processor. Process until smoothly pureed.

Transfer the puree to a small soup pot. Add all the remaining ingredients, stir together, and heat until just warmed through. Adjust the consistency with a little more rice milk if needed. Season with salt and pepper, then serve.

Calories: 260; Total fat: 13 g; Protein: 12 g; Carbohydrates: 27 g; Fiber: 5 g; Sodium: 135 g
